So the ST-2 we have has the push button keyless start proximity keyfob and if you have ever wondered why the middle button has a picture of two padlocks, it is because the ST has 2 locking options based on how many times you push the lock button
One button press locks the doors
Two button presses locks the doors, enables the immobilizer and locks the inside doors handles so they cannot be opened (forced) from the inside.
We (my Son) has noticed, when the lock button is pushed once, the headlights come On for a second or so, if the lock button is double pushed , then the lights flash twice.
